Table 3-1. Base Station Status Page
Field/Control
Description
4
Tx/Rx Over the
Air Status
The first part of the Tx/Rx Status Table Displays the
receive status of each subscriber connection. The
second part of the table is the amount of data the BS is
transmitting to each active SS.
Subscriber Name - Configured Subscriber’s
name.
Current Modulation Type – Contains the current
modulation/FEC type for the subscriber
connection. The display show the modulation of
the receive frame at the time sampled.
Rx Signal Strength: Contains an assessment of
the receive signal strength.
RSSI (dBm) – Display the RSSI value measured
at the P1 antenna port.See Figure 3-2 BS Status
GMSK RX Dual mode for RX Dual mode
display
Service Flow – Identifies the service class of the
service flow for the connection.
State – Displays the state of the connection.
The valid values are provisioned and active.
Est User B/W (Mbits/sec) – Displays the
estimated bandwidth in megabits per second
being used by the connection in the transmit
direction.
Est Allocated B/W (Mbits/sec) – Displays the
estimated bandwidth in megabits per second
being allocated to the connection in the transmit
direction.
Service Flow Oversubscribed – Displays the
number of Ethernet packets dropped because
the number of packets for that specific service
flow has reached its limit and is full.
3.6.1.1. Base Station Status Page in Receive Dual
When the user enables RX Dual on the Radio control page the second receive RSSI will be
reported on the RSSI1 column on the Tx/Rx Over the Air Status section.
